The basics

Studio 5000 is the software designed and used by Rockwell Automation for its controllers. It is mainly used for programming, configuring, and maintaining one of the most famous and popular controllers the Allen Bradley Logix 5000.

What does PID actually mean?

The PID represents the three letters that all have a different meaning. The “P” is proportional to the current value of the error. If the error is positive, the output will be exactly the same. If there is no error, then there is no response for correcting.

The “I” stands for past values while the letter “D” stands for future values. It is also known as anticipatory control because it needs to anticipate what is going to happen and what kind of response it will need to provide.
